Thomas Holloway (Camera file)BROOMFIELD -- A man who killed his stepfather as part of a violent rampage in Boulder and Broomfield counties in June has been sentenced to 72 years in prison for second-degree murder and first-degree burglary. Thomas Holloway, 53, of Boulder, pleaded guilty late last week to the charges as part of a plea agreement. Broomfield District Court Judge F. Michael Goodbee sentenced him to 48 years in prison for second-degree murder and 24 years for burglary. The sentences will be served consecutively at the Colorado Department of Corrections, according to a 17th Judicial District statement.
